Output 0e517dc4e667c5e225ca5d06a4fb11e2a78c61501f18038d23c1fc60b8a15888:21

value
518069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e756bc2dd9c11b3ccdb50129d34ae36c6aae082b OP_EQUAL
address
3NnDvKEeCK7wShKe6tRygVUzXNGDHxu7B9
transaction
0e517dc4e667c5e225ca5d06a4fb11e2a78c61501f18038d23c1fc60b8a15888
spent
true